TWO CARVED AND INCISED BAMBOO WRIST RESTS
19TH CENTURY
The first is incised with the story of Suwu mu yang depicting Su wu holding a staff gazing upwards towards a skein of birds and flanked by two goats, the reverse with another version of Su wu, inscribed and signed Xiao Chen; the second is carved in low relief with lines of calligraphy, inscribed and with the seal mark of xi shang.
The longer, 11 1/8 in. (28.2 cm.) (3)
